Salvenio, of North Shields

JULY 23RD. - CULLERCOATS, NORTHUMBERLAND.

At 4.10 in the afternoon the Tynemouth coastguard telephoned that a motor boat was in difficulties several miles to the north-east of the Tyne piers. F i v e minutes later the motor life-boat Westmorland was launched in a south-westerly breeze, with a choppy sea. She found the motor boat Salvenio, of North Shields, six miles eastnorth- east of Tynemouth. Her engine had broken down and she was drifting. The four on board were baling hard to prevent her from sinking. The life-boat towed her to Cullercoats, arriving at 6.40. - Rewards, £11 7s.
